That used to be my motto, but now all nighters royally fu*@ me up. Okay, I've done some math here. ready? A younger person (you or I) ~ Caffeine has a half life in the blood stream of about 7 hours. At about 600mg, you start getting weird side effects ~ diarrhea, nervousness, headache, et cetera. So, if your average energy drink has, oh say 200mg, you need to be careful pulling all nighters. As an UG, I pulled an allnighter downing The "Low Carb Rockstars" @ 220 mg each. After 4 of those in the library, I remember tapping on the computer screen for 10 minutes fascinated about something. I got the paper done, but no more all nighters.... =========Shaun ==========

Our DZ (club) used tandem guys with their own rigs for years and years, it wasn't until recently that one of the TM's moved away, and we bought his rig as he took off. I used to talk to the DZO's in the area about this extensively. The general consensus is that there have been too many problems with TM's that own their own gear that simply weren't putting the $$ into taking proper care of them... =========Shaun ==========

So I routinely cruize the Surplus Stores for vintage gear to collect and drive my wife crazy with, and at at Stop in Kansas city, I found a whole bin of very nice Chinese Manufactured seat parachutes identical to this one I found on Ebay ~ they look as if they've hardly been jumped, but the manufacturing quality was horrid: For example, the D-rings felt like they were cast from pot metal, the container itself was a thin cotton, and felt like it was entirely out of b-quality material. I'm just curious, but does anybody know anything about these Chinese seat rigs? they had them complete for $29, I didn't buy one, but I'm just very curious why the surplus market is full of these cheaply made seat parachute harnesses? *edited to upload attachment =========Shaun ==========
